The Big Lottery has agreed to fund Somerset Film to provide 400 families in
five locations across Somerset with the opportunity to participate and learn
with film and digital media.  A total of £319,194 has been made available
over the next three years.

Family Connections draws on Somerset Film¹s twelve years experience of
delivering community media activities in the county and takes a fun,
creative and collaborative approach to families learning together.
Whether it¹s learning the basics of using a computer, or finding out how to
surf, skype and blog, making short films and building websites, learning to
get more out of the mobile phone, taking better photos of family and
friends, having a go at ŒWallace and Grommit¹ style animation, Family
Connections is a chance to get hands on with some powerful software and
equipment with skilled tutors on hand to help get the best out of the
experience.  As well as the fun and satisfaction to be had from the creative
activities on hand, Family Connections will offer opportunities to learn new
skills, to better support children in the safe use of the internet, to put
individuals and families in a stronger place to take advantage of further
learning and work opportunities in the future.
Activities will take place when families can get there ­ after schools,
evenings and weekends ­ and at convenient locations.  Nearly three hundred
hours of tutor support time will be available in each of the five locations
with additional facilities throughout at Somerset Film¹s Engine Room media
centre in Bridgwater.  People taking part will be able to access a dedicated
website for all the projects to be showcased and shared.
